Some species often called 'black mold' can produce irritants, and any significant mold growth is generally best handled by a professional rather than DIY cleaning.
For larger mold remediation jobs, containment barriers are often set up, and depending on the affected area's location, you may be advised to stay elsewhere temporarily.
A musty odor without visible mold often means it's growing somewhere hidden, like behind walls or under flooring, and a professional assessment can help locate it.
Yes, drywall with significant mold growth is typically cut out, removed, and disposed of properly before new drywall is installed.
Mold can begin growing within 24-48 hours in damp, humid conditions, which is why fast water extraction and drying is one of the best ways to prevent it.
Coverage varies, but mold resulting from a sudden covered event, like a burst pipe, is more likely to be covered than mold from long-term neglect or humidity.
